Peruvian food is often referred to as criolla or creole food because of the blend of spanish, asian, incan and other european cuisine influences which are integrated into their cooking. Ingredients are based heavily on potatoes, beans, rice, beef, eggs, lamb, fish, corn, chicken and especially the aji, or chili.

This list would not be complete without a chinese-peruvian dish. As a result of the first chinese colony that arrived at peru in the 19 th century, a new twist to peruvian cuisine changed its history forever: chifa (chinese-peruvian fusion cuisine). Kamlu wantan is one of those dishes that is always seen on tables at chifa restaurants.
This classic peruvian seafood chowder is made with vegetables and shrimp and is often served as the main course. Chupe de camarones is peru’s national dish and can have varied ingredients depending on cooking style and preference. However, some of the common ingredients include milk, cheese, garlic, eggs, shrimps, fish stock, corn, potatoes, among other vegetables.

Causa rellena (stuffed cause) is another traditional recipe of peru. It is most commonly found as an entree to peruvian cuisine, with peruvian yellow potatoes being the main focus. It is a cold dish with a creamy and soft consistency in which the different layers or sections hide different types of lovely ingredients such as boiled eggs, olives, corn, or avocado.
Peruvian peppers used for cooking – aji charapita, aji limo, aji amarillo. The small yellow round berry looking peppers (left) are called aji charapita and they are sooo spicy that chef heine told me he uses only about 2 peppers per 1 liter of sauce but is so flavorful, it is a must.
